How Water Damage Restoration Actually Works
Our water damage restoration process involves a thorough inspection, extraction, drying, and dehumidification of your affected area. We use state-of-the-art equipment, including water extraction machines, dehumidifiers, and air movers, to ensure your property is dry and safe within 60 minutes. A proper process is crucial to prevent further damage and ensure a successful restoration.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team will inspect your property to find out the extent of the damage and identify any potential hazards. We’ll assess the situation and create a customized plan to restore your property. This step is critical to pre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from your property. This step is crucial to pre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ry and dehumidify your affected area. This step is essential to preventing mold growth and ensuring your property is safe and dry.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ll clean and sanitize your affected area to remove any remaining water and prevent mold growth. This step is critical to ensuring your property is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Our team will work with you to restore and repair any damaged areas,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. We’ll work with you to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.

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en | Yes | No | DIY fixes are usually straightforward and cost-effective. |
| Large flood or extensive water damage |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and ensure a successful restoration. |
| Visible signs of m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ove and prevent future growth. |
| Water damage in a historic or older home |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to preserve the integrity and historic value of the home. |
| Water damage in a home with a crawl space or basement |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to safely and effectively dry and dehumidify the affected area. |
| Water damage in a home with a septic system |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ent contamination and ensure a safe and healthy environment. |

Water Damage Restoration Cost In Mossyrock, WA
The cost of water damage restoration in Mossyrock, WA, can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ical scenarios and may not reflect your specific situation. Prices can vary depending on the extent of the damage and the services required.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or costs. |
| Emergency Services (24/7)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Time of day, urgency of the situation, and labor costs. |
